Ann Arbor, Michigan

Go Blue! Home of the University of Michigan, Ann Arbor’s population just about doubles when school’s in session. Foodies know this tree-lined town as the home of Zingerman’s – an amazing deli where the pastrami is piled high and the shelves are stuffed with rare vinegars and olive oils from around the world. A couple blocks from Zingerman’s, Kerrytown holds a weekly outdoor farmer’s market and an indoor fish market that’s like a small-scale Pike Place Market in Seattle. Thano’s Lamplighter may have closed for business recently, but great Greek food can still be found all over town. Opa!

Roast Sticky Chicken-Rotisserie Style

Reviewed on Dec. 4, 2008 by joy-of-jesus-smileymom
Very very good. I made one exactly as stated (EXCEPT HALF THE SALT), and last night I used it on a buttered cut-up chicken (less baking time). I was nearly out of paprika, so that was less, and I added 1/2 tsp poultry seasoning to the spices. Even my pickiest said this was better than our local rotisserie chicken joint. Served with honey-roasted red potatoes (this site).

Honey Roasted Red Potatoes

Reviewed on Dec. 4, 2008 by joy-of-jesus-smileymom
These were great, but I don't believe they would have been as good without changing in this way: half the butter, 1/2 tsp. salt, generous pepper, 1 tsp. prepared mustard (in addition to the dry mustard) and 1/4 tsp. onion powder. I also used 3 Tbs. honey, which was yummy, but next time I will try just the one Tbsp.... and a bit of cayenne.... THESE ARE GREAT LEFTOVER! They would be perfect made ahead and reheated.
